General outlook After a brief spike in temperatures over the last few days, with highs in the low to middle 80s F, a more unsettled and cooler pattern will return for the coming week, including a chance of localized rain showers on Saturday. Highs will likely be in the middle 70s F to high 80's F once Saturday's cooler front has passed through. Overall temperatures will be adequate for thrips development and we expect to see populations continue to develop.
Thrips/TSWV situation We are expecting generation 2 adults to peak in the next few days. If temperatures stay on track generation 3 will likely see its peak adult numbers in the first week of June. We have now had confirmed TSWV cases in the southern San Joaquin Valley and the Sacramento Valley, so this seems like a year when targeting generation 3 will give useful benefits. Generation 3 juveniles will be feeding and developing over the rest of May, so treatments applied in the second half of the month will have a chance to prevent infected adults from spreading the virus to new hosts. If you are considering investing in a thrips treatment this season, the second half of May appears to be a good time to make that treatment.
